Trailer and teaser poster added for Netflix drama series “The Trauma Code: Heroes on Call” starring Ju Ji-Hoon. The drama series is based on the web novel “Joongjeunguesangcenter: Golden Hour” by Hansanyiga and directed by Lee Do-Yoon. Director Lee Do-Yoon and actor Ju Ji-Hoon previously worked together for the 2014 film “Confession.” For “The Trauma Code: Heroes on Call,” Ju Ji-Hoon plays the ever-confident trauma specialist Baek Gang Hyeok.

“The Trauma Code: Heroes on Call” will be available to stream starting January 24, 2025.

Plot synopsis by AsianWiki: Baek Kang-Hyuk (Ju Ji-Hoon) is a genius trauma surgeon who has performed surgeries in conflict zones around the world. He is confident in his abilities and has a bulldozer-like personality when he thinks he is doing the right thing. He began working in a university hospital and led the severe trauma team there. The severe trauma team is a double-edged sword for the university hospital. Indeed, as the severe trauma team saves more patients, the hospital sinks deeper into the red financially. Besides Baek Kang-Hyuk, the severe trauma team consists of Yang Jae-Won (Choo Yeong-Woo), nurse Cheon Jang-Mi (Ha-Young), and resident anesthesiologist Park Kyung-Won ( Jeong Jae-Kwang). Yang Jae-Won belonged to the proctological surgery department headed by Professor Han Yoo-Rim (Yoon Kyung-Ho), but Yang Jae-Won was spotted by Baek Kang-Hyuk and joined his team. Yang Jae-Won becomes Baek Kang-Hyuk’s first student. Baek Kang-Hyuk transforms the severe trauma team from a nominal existence into a team that actually goes out into the field and saves lives.
